Hopefully @IronStan001 can fill you in on the exact details, but support-wise, you might like to check out page four, which shows renderings of levelling the joist to the sill and then page nine, where images show the level joists. Obviously, that only gives you roughly half the width of the last decking board attached to the joists and the other resting on the door sill. This would likely be a fairly solid connection, but might leave some flex. You could use Liquid Nails to adhere the board to the sill or, better still, drill into the sill and install masonry plugs, then secure the board to the sill with screws.
